Fluid Management Systems Market Size

The global fluid management systems market was valued at USD 12.9 billion in 2024 and is projected to exhibit 13.4% CAGR from 2025-2034. Fluid management systems are the medical devices which manage, administer, or control biological fluids relevant to surgery, diagnosis or therapy, including but not limited to blood, urine and liquid medical substances. The primary aim of these systems is to conduct the fluid balance within the body of the patient or at the surgically opened body cavity safely, and to enhance patient care and flow efficiency during medical attention.

The global trend towards minimally invasive operations, including laparoscopy, arthroscopy, and endoscopy, has increased the demand for advanced fluid management systems. According to Anagen, a hair and skin treatment providers, minimally invasive surgeries accounted for nearly 70% of all surgeries performed worldwide in 2024. The fluid management systems are required to ensure unobstructed visual fields, manage bleeding, and provide precise irrigation and suction during the procedures.
 

The shift from open procedures towards minimally invasive procedures in developed and emerging economies continues to boost product uptake. This trend towards minimally invasive procedures points towards a long-term growth path for fluid management systems in the surgical environment.

Fluid Management Systems Market Trends

  • Medical centers are adopting integrated fluid management systems that integrate irrigation, suction, evacuation of waste, and visualization capability into a single system. The integrated system reduces operating room space, enables smooth workflow, and enhances procedure accuracy.
     
  • Hospitals apply the integrated technology to streamline processes, save money in the long run by using one device in place of many, and enhance operating efficiency.
     
  • The market is witnessing a higher demand of disposable fluid management devices such as tubing sets, suction canisters, and catheters. The shift is fuelled by rising concerns to avoid cross-contamination, reduce the cost of sterilization, and maintain the requirements for infection control. The COVID-19 pandemic hastened the shift, as healthcare facilities prioritized safety and sanitation in procedural rooms.
     
  • Digital health technology integration is revolutionizing fluid management systems through the addition of sensors, digital screens, and real-time fluid monitoring.
     
  • The digital systems offers real-time information and enable clinicians to precisely track fluid flow, volume, and pressure, which enhances procedural decision-making. Human error is eliminated through automation, improving patient safety, and aligning with the operating room technologies.

Based on application, the fluid management systems market is segmented into urology, gastroenterology, gynecology, cardiology, neurology, pulmonology, orthopedics, and other applications. The urology segment dominated the market with the largest revenue of USD 3.6 billion in 2024.
 

  • The rising rate of urological diseases such as benign prostatic hyperplasia (BPH), kidney stones, bladder cancer, and urethral strictures all require increased use of endoscopy in procedures like cystoscopy and transurethral resection.
     
  • Based on the World Bladder Cancer Patient Coalition, the new figures estimated that 614,298 individuals were diagnosed with bladder cancer in 2022 globally. Such procedures need to have accurate irrigation and suction systems to ensure clear visibility and to control bleeding, thereby boosting the need for advanced fluid management systems in urological procedures.
     
  • The increasing incidence of these conditions reflects an ongoing demand for sophisticated fluid management solutions in urological interventions. Physicians are employing increasingly less invasive urologic treatment, including laser lithotripsy and transurethral resection of the prostate (TURP), due to reduced recuperation time and reduced inpatient stay. Both are dependent upon reliable vision and atraumatic treatment under effective fluid control.
     
  • Increasing interest among clinicians and patients in these procedures highlights the significance of fluid management systems during urologic surgery.

  • Fresenius Medical Care is one of the key companies offering dialysis-related fluid management, with an integrated dialyzer, fluid waste system, and disposables. Its products have machine, consumable, and clinical protocol compatibility, which minimizes fluid overload complications in end-stage renal disease (ESRD) patients.
     
  • Baxter has a line of fluid management solutions for hospital applications in IV therapies, surgical irrigation, and renal support. Baxter's Aquarius system is utilized for fluid balance monitoring in operating rooms and intensive care units, and its Peritoneal Dialysis systems provide hemodialysis alternatives.
     
  • Medtronic is targeting robotic and laparoscopic surgery fluid management through systems such as PneumoSure insufflators and Aquamantys sealers. Integration of these devices to their Hugo RAS robotic platform provides seamless control during procedures, making surgery easier and improving outcomes.
     

Fluid Management Systems Industry News:

  • In August 2024, Minerva Surgical announced the launch of its e Symphion Fluid Deficit Readout. This operative hysteroscopy system is designed to assist in the volumetric control of a patient’s exposure to fluid, to avert the risk of fluid absorption and overload.
     
  • In April 2024, Watson-Marlow Fluid Technology Solutions (WMFTS), a manufacturer of peristaltic pumps and fluid path technologies, announced the launch of WMArchitect, a range of flexible, single-use fluid management solutions for the biopharmaceutical sector. The launch expanded WMFTS’s offering in the bioprocessing sector, aligning with growing industry demand for scalable single-use systems and reinforcing its position as a key supplier in biopharmaceutical manufacturing.
     
  • In February 2024, Fresenius Medical Care (FME), the global leader in renal disease products and services, announced that it received U.S. FDA 510(k) clearance for its 5008X Hemodialysis System. The company was committed to bringing a new standard of care in dialysis therapy to patients living with kidney disease in the U.S. The clearance reasserted FME's leadership in renal treatment and increased its capacity to provide sophisticated fluid management solutions in the U.S. market.
     
  • In January 2021, Hologic announced the European launch of its new CE-marked Fluent fluid management system, introducing innovations aimed at simplifying and improving fluid control during hysteroscopic procedures. This launch strengthened Hologic’s position in the European gynecological surgical market by expanding its advanced surgical solutions portfolio and reinforcing its commitment to procedural efficiency and patient safety.
